;;; Commentary:
;; Top level API for the Clojure parser.
;;; Code:
(require 'parseclj-parser)
(require 'parseclj-ast)
(defun parseclj-parse-clojure (&rest string-and-options)
"Parse Clojure source to AST.
Reads either from the current buffer, starting from point, until
`point-max', or reads from the optional string argument.
STRING-AND-OPTIONS can be an optional string, followed by
key-value pairs to specify parsing options.
- `:lexical-preservation' Retain whitespace, comments, and
discards. Defaults to nil.
- `:fail-fast' Raise an error when encountering invalid syntax.
Defaults to t.
- `:read-one'
Read a single form. Defaults to false: parse the complete input."
(if (stringp (car string-and-options))
(with-temp-buffer
(insert (car string-and-options))
(goto-char 1)
(apply 'parseclj-parse-clojure (cdr string-and-options)))
(let* ((value-p (lambda (e)
(and (parseclj-ast-node-p e)
(not (member (parseclj-ast-node-type e) '(:whitespace :comment :discard))))))
(options (apply 'a-list :value-p value-p string-and-options))
(lexical? (a-get options :lexical-preservation)))
(parseclj-parser (if lexical?
#'parseclj-ast--reduce-leaf-with-lexical-preservation
#'parseclj-ast--reduce-leaf)
(if lexical?
#'parseclj-ast--reduce-branch-with-lexical-preservation
#'parseclj-ast--reduce-branch)
options))))
(defun parseclj-unparse-clojure (ast)
"Parse Clojure AST to source code.
Given an abstract syntax tree AST (as returned by
`parseclj-parse-clojure'), turn it back into source code, and
insert it into the current buffer."
(if (parseclj-ast-leaf-node-p ast)
(insert (a-get ast :form))
(if (eql (parseclj-ast-node-type ast) :tag)
(parseclj-ast--unparse-tag ast)
(parseclj-ast--unparse-collection ast))))
(defun parseclj-unparse-clojure-to-string (ast)
"Parse Clojure AST to a source code string.
Given an abstract syntax tree AST (as returned by
`parseclj-parse-clojure'), turn it back into source code, and
return it as a string"
(with-temp-buffer
(parseclj-unparse-clojure ast)
(buffer-substring-no-properties (point-min) (point-max))))
(provide 'parseclj)
;;; parseclj.el ends here
